    The GOES-R Series: A New Generation of Geostationary Environmental Satellites, (PDF) introduces the reader to the most important advance in weather technology in a generation. The world’s new constellation of geostationary operational environmental satellites (GOES) are in the middle of a drastic revolution with their greatly enhanced capabilities that give orders of magnitude improvements in temporal, spatial, and spectral resolution. Never before have routine observations been imaginable over such a vast area. Imagine satellite images over the full disk every 10 or 15 minutes and observing of severe storms, fires, cyclones, and volcanic eruptions on the scale of minutes.
